Verizon Central Switching Office in Raymond, N.H., Knocked Out of Service by Severe Flooding

RAYMOND, N.H. -- Swiftly rising waters caused by the severe Nor’easter that hit the East Coast Sunday and Monday inundated Verizon’s central switching center in Raymond, N. H., Monday evening (April 16), knocking the communications facility out of service at about 8:30 p.m.

Approximately 6,000 phone lines are not working at all and have no dial tone. Customers with the 603-895 area code and telephone prefix will be without land-based telephone service for some time, possibly for the next several weeks, while Verizon rebuilds the destroyed switching facility.

Service to approximately another 12,000 phone lines is impaired. Verizon telephone customers in areas of Candia (603-483); Deerfield (603-463); Epping (603-679); and Northwood (603-924) will be able to make calls within their respective telephone exchanges. These customers will not be able to receive telephone calls from outside their exchanges, nor will they be able to make long distance calls. Customers served by these lines are able to reach local telephone numbers, including 9-1-1 for police, fire and other emergency services.

The Lamprey River, not far from the Verizon facility, overflowed its banks on Monday. Water up to five feet deep entered the company’s one-story central office, located on Floral Avenue in Raymond, and engulfed and destroyed the electronic switching equipment.

Verizon is dedicating all available forces to deal with this situation, coordinating with other wireline providers and working closely with local and state emergency services organizations. The company also plans to bring in additional wireless services.
